ARTHRITIS

​Arthritis patients often have bone-on-bone compression in their joint spaces, causing terrible pain and range of motion loss.

Watrous PT's treatment plan for arthritis involves therapeutic ​exercises to strengthen muscles surrounding the joints, and pain-relieving techniques to reduce habitual patterns and down-regulate muscular hypersensitivity.  The Trager Approach increases the repertoire of patients' movement.  Patients learn how to move with less effort.  Trager mobilizes joints by increasing accessory movement within those joints.  In concert with Trager, Craniosacral Therapy gently decreases compression and increases mobility in the spine and throughout the body.

As always, each patient is evaluated and given treatment appropriate to individual needs.​
